Default Yet another server connection issue

Ok, so... I swear I searched for pages and pages reading every thread that seemed to be about this issue. I, however, seem to have a twist.

My EQEmulator works!

Sometimes.

Here's what happened.

Last night, I installed EQ Titanium from my old CD's. Followed all of the instructions on the EQEmulator website, yada yada. Finally it's time to log in and play! I chose a server (SoA) and created a character. Wow! Looks just like Live! I logged in for a few minutes before leaving to go do something else. I came back later to find that, after logging in and selecting a server and hitting the "Play Everquest!" button, the game crashes and kicks me back to the login screen. I explored these forums looking for advice. I turned off my antivirus, first. Boom! It worked. I played for an hour or so last night. Today, I try to log in again... same issue. Kicks me back to the login screen. If I try to log in after getting kicked, it gives me the error:

"Error 1017: Cannot login to the Everquest server. You may need to re-run the Update Patch. Repeatedly seeing this message indicates a loss of connectivity to the Patch Server. This is usually temporary."

Again, I search the forums. I read something about firewalls, so I switch that off. Boom! It worked. Played for another little while. Now... it's tonight. I logged in to try to get some levels and explore some more, only to get booted while zoning. No big deal, I thought. However, when I tried to log in after getting kicked, guess what happened? Same error.

I can't keep turning off more and more things! Or is there one thing I'm not turning off? What really irks me is that it was working! Not even an hour ago it was working just fine.

Please help!

Don't turn off your programs as those may not be the problem. As a troubleshooting method turn all your programs back on then try to play on a few other servers just to see if the connection problems persist. If the problem continues on other servers then it is a safe assumption the problem is on your end but if the problem is nonexistant on other servers then the problem is not on your end.

If you can connect and play on multiple public servers with no issues but you still get issues on one specific public server then yes it is possible that the problem is on that server. The problem could also be somewhere in between your computer and that server, like a failing router on the internet which is causing severe packet loss. You might try talking to others on the server where you are having connections issues just to see if it is happening to other people. Outside of talking to people about the problem there probably isn't much you can do except give it some time and see if it problem clears up on its own.

If you are having connection issues to your own server then it is likely a configuration problem, this is especially true if the server is local.

In order to get my server working, I had to open up ports 5998 and 9000 in my firewall. I opened them for both UDP and TCP -- not sure if I needed to do both or just UDP.
